We all have that one day out of the month where the majority of income is snatched away by household expenses-otherwise known as Bills, Bills, Bills! Well just the other day, as I made my way around to resolve my monthly debts, I became a little disheartened. Here I was in a salaried position in my dream job, and at the end of business day on payday, I was left with $30 to my name!
Every emotion of doubt flooded my mind- defeat, sadness, loss, confounded, beaten, and bound! Just as the tears began to fall, God spoke a word to me. My four year old daughter, Macariah, said to me- “Mommy, if you make to the finish line, then you will win!” As I fought back the tremble in my voice, I said “What was that, baby? What did you say?” “I said,” she repeated, “if you make it to the finish line you will win!” As a sudden peace began to flood my soul, I said “ where baby? Where is the finish line?” And she said, “Just ahead, Mommy! It’s right there, and if you cross it we will be victorious!”
Now, yes my daughter has an extensive vocabulary, but even God’s word says “Out of the mouths of babes and unweaned infants You have established strength because of Your foes, that You might silence the enemy and the avenger.”-Psalms 8:2. We must appreciate God’s humor, for even out of the mouth of our children can He bring forth a word of healing, encouragement, and peace.
I share this story to let you know this, no matter how difficult it seems or how hard it gets just know, “If you make it to the finish line, YOU WILL WIN!” He will make your enemies your footstools, he will turn your turmoil into triumph, and every defeat will lead you to victory! Whatever you do, just don’t give up. The finish line is just ahead!
